This position will play an important role in managing product information, Bill of Materials (BOM), engineering changes and documentation within the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) environment. You will work closely with cross-functional engineering and operations teams to ensure product data and engineering builds are accurately maintained and released according to project requirements.
The ideal candidate will have strong experience in PLM, BOM and configuration/change management, preferably gained within the semiconductor industry, together with excellent attention to detail and strong coordination skills.
Partner with Product and cross-functional Engineering teams to develop, maintain and release product Bill of Materials (BOMs) and associated engineering documentation.
Manage product part numbers, revisions, change orders and related information throughout the product development and release process.
Review product and engineering documentation to identify inconsistencies, missing information or potential errors, and coordinate with engineers to ensure timely resolution.
Support and monitor Engineering Build Orders (EBOs), working closely with Product Engineering, Planning, system administrators and manufacturing/assembly sites to resolve issues and maintain build progress.
Coordinate with relevant engineering teams to maintain accurate tracking of wafer and other product-related materials required for engineering builds.
Ensure engineering changes and product information are properly documented and updated within the PLM system.
Generate regular reports and provide progress updates on engineering build activities to the New Product Development team.
Collaborate with internal stakeholders across Product, Package, Test, Foundry, Planning and Operations functions to support smooth product introduction and release.
Prioritise multiple requests and activities according to project timelines and business requirements.
Contribute to continuous improvement of PLM, documentation and engineering change processes.
Bachelor's Degree in Engineering, Science, Business, Information Systems or a related discipline.
Minimum 8 years of relevant working experience, preferably within the semiconductor, electronics or high-technology manufacturing industry.
At least 5 years of hands‑on experience with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) systems.
Candidates with backgrounds in PLM, Configuration Management, Engineering Change Management, BOM Management, Product Data Management or NPI/NPD within the semiconductor or electronics manufacturing environment are encouraged to apply.
Practical experience in Bill of Materials (BOM), configuration management, engineering change management or product data management.
Experience managing part numbers, product revisions, engineering documents and change orders.
Experience supporting New Product Introduction (NPI), New Product Development (NPD) or engineering build activities will be an advantage.
Familiarity with Oracle Agile PLM is preferred; experience with other PLM platforms will also be considered.
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ities with excellent attention to detail.
Good written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to work effectively with engineers and cross-functional stakeholders.
Able to manage multiple priorities, work independently and collaborate effectively within a team environment.
Must be able to be based in Bayan Lepas, Penang.
